31.10.2008Windows 7: Measuring the "superbar"
One of the new things that anyone would notice immediately in Windows 7 is the new Taskbar. Microsoft internally calls it 'Superbar'. The
Windows Taskbar has come a long way since Windows 95 was released. With the help of the Taskbar, it becomes easier to see what are the programs
currently running, switching between applications and also to access your favorites using the Quick Launch. Image Courtesy: Windows 7 Blog For
many, Windows 7's Superbar looks bigger than the Windows Vista's Taskbar. Long Zheng has taken steps to prove that, after all the Superbar is
not that big. Long has found that the Windows Start button is actually shrunk by about 8 pixels.

03.06.2009Microsoft details the Windows 7 Taskbar
Chaitanya Sareen, Windows Team at Microsoft, has produced a blog post detailing the new Windows 7 Taskbar. In the post Sareen highlights the
following areas of evolution: Refreshed LookPinningUnificationInteractive, Grouped ThumbnailsAero PeekJump ListsCustom Window Switchers Thumbnail
ToolbarsNotification AreaOverlay Icons and Progress BarsColor Hot-trackStart MenuIn the post, Sareen also posts screen shots of one of the latest
builds of Windows 7 at Microsoft, Build 6948.fbl_shell_dex.081112-1755. Most of the features we already know about from PDC but one interesting
addition, that Microsoft didn't demonstrate at PDC, is overlay icons and progress bars in the taskbar. Microsoft now allows application developers
to give feedback about progress by having their taskbar button turn into a progress bar.

21.11.2008Giz Explains: Why the Windows 7 Taskbar Beats Mac OS X's Dock
Matt Buchanan: The Windows 7 taskbar is the most important Windows UI change since Windows 95, and it will dramatically change the way you use
Windows. And it's better than the Mac's Dock.
That's because the "superbar"as the taskbar is known by developersjerks
taskbar functionality in a new direction. It's no longer merely a window managerjust a place to manage open windows and by proxy, open applications.
It's now a bona fide application launcher. More than that, it blends the two in ways that will remind many of the OS X Dockapps that are running and
those that aren't can live together. True, you've been able to launch apps from the Windows taskbar's Quick Launch ghetto for ages, but that's
been demolished so that Microsoft could completely and seamlessly integrate the launching of new apps and the managing of running ones.

31.10.2008Windows 7 tips and tricks
Two Microsoft employees have posted helpful Windows 7 tips, tricks and secrets this week. Tim Sneath has posted 30 secrets/tips on his blog. Some of
the highlights include the following: Get Quick Launch toolbar back Right-click the taskbar, choose Toolbars / New ToolbarIn the folder selection
dialog, enter the following string and hit OK: %userprofile%\AppData\Roaming\Microsoft\Internet Explorer\Quick LaunchTurn
off the "lock the taskbar" setting, and right-click on the divider. Make sure that "Show text" and "Show title" are disabled and the view is set
to "small icons".Use the dividers to rearrange the toolbar ordering to choice, and then lock the taskbar again.Windows Vista taskbar Right-click
on the taskbar and choose the properties dialog.

21.01.2009The New Taskbar in Windows 7
As we have noticed with the Windows 7 presentation at D6, Microsoft is putting in some efforts to make an update to the aging design of the taskbar,
contrary to the belief that they are going to make something completely new. The supposedly new name of the taskbar is the "Superbar." Long Zheng
has pointed out some of the new things:
"The first being the taskbar is higher than usual, but not as big as double-height. If I were to
guess, I'd say its somewhere around 1.75x-high. In the left corner, the Windows orb remains wedged "on top" of the taskbar - sticking its head out
a little - instead of in the center like it is today in Vista.
The taskbar also appears 'divided' into sections by variations in the
color (dark, gray, lighter) to indicate the different areas. Speaking of which, if you look at the far right corner, you'd notice that the tray
(icons & clock) is not touching the edge of the screen, and there's a small lighter gap. I have no explanation for this, but is well worth keeping an
eye on."
